Brume

Content Warning: Brume is a narcotic that is used within the setting.

Brume is a dangerous narcotic that can be prepared in multiple ways, the main ingredient is a staple export out of Ormir. This chief ingredient is lavender wide grain rice that is milled down to a flour. The rice by itself is actually quite useful for normal applications and grows well in most temperate climates and can be used as a meal itself or often a flour. The rice itself is something akin to a hybrid of wheat and rice. The plants are a lavender color while growing and slowly the color drains out into the rice grains which is when they are harvested. From here the process to create a variety of Brume is started. All types of Brume must be inhaled and are prepared with various ingredients to determinethe type. Burning ingredients and mixing with other reagents turns the Brume into a vapor when exposed to air to be inhaled, as such glass bottles with wax seals are a common means of holding Brume.   All Brume is a narcotic that can create a very serious addiction, some are far more effective than others at creating an addiction and largely is based on potency.  

Vesper Brume

Otherwise known as the Prayer Mist, at one point it was given to those who were hyperactive to calm them down. It creates a sense of lethargy causing one to wish to sit in silence. It goes beyond this as those under the influence of the Vesper lose their ability to speak for the duration and are overcome with a sense of lethargy that makes the body feel like it is made of lead. The mind can still form thoughts but they are simple and fleeting the ability to process most sentences or concepts beyond the most basic is lost. Some people desire this state of sloth to avoid their problems and simply exist.      

Prisma Brume

Otherwise known as Rainbow Mist, Prisma Brume is one of the more popular forms of Brume. This variant causes a sense of wonder and fascination in the one partaking in it. They begin to see colors and shapes of intricate patterns. Supposedly it allows someone to see the flow of magic when watching a spell be cast, but most simply take it to go into a stupor and watch pretty lights dance in front of them for hours. Needless to say, this presents a true problem for productivity but those who partake in it can get addicted quickly finding normal life to be bland, bleak, and without color and wanting their next dose all the more. Colorblindness is a known side effect but as the colors are a hallucination to the user they can still see all the colors when they partake.      

Entheogen Brume

Otherwise known as Lover's Mist or Euphoria Mist is the other of the more popular forms of Brume. The ability to make it is known but the process is difficult and mostly not understood, some speculation believes that it was a love potion that failed in such a way its creator began the process of creating this variant. When two or more people share a batch of the Entheogen they become able to feel sensations from the others. A touch of magic in the mist links the parties' nervous systems on a subtle level having them experience both their own sensations and the others. This is a very expensive but some would say entirely worthwhile experience to have. It is of course a favorite of those enthralled to the pursuit of hedonism. Addiction is very easy with this Brume and often causes the users to feel like they need the Brume in order to have any kind of intimate interaction. Depression and or feeling isolated or their senses dulled are common side effects of those who use this Brume.      

Morbis Brume

This Brume is perhaps the most niche market and is allowed through the faith of the Arbiter at the whim of their higher clergy. This Brume causes the user's eyes to glaze overlooking as if dead. This Brume allowing them to glimpse partially past the veil of life and death. The faint images of spirits and ethereal beings can be seen, also the various sprites of the world, in particular the Mortus Sprites that linger around graveyards and those who kill often. This Brume is used to examine graveyards and even see where a spirit might be bound to unable to move on, while the Brume doesn't allow communication it allows the living to see what they should not. A common side effect is heightened anxiety or paranoia of knowing and even seeing phantoms all around them, this feeling goes away when a new dose is taken, those who partake say it is because they can keep their eyes on the phantoms, but the Brume is just preventing them from caring. It is largely believed that should a user fall asleep while under the effects of Morbis Brume, they will enter a death sleep never to awaken again. (Restoration and greater Restoration are needed to cause someone to reawaken, but it is a difficult check to determine they are alive and not dead as even their heart rate is slowed to almost nothing.)  

Traqus Brume

This Brume was developed by certain radical elements within the Tavori as a means to deal with dangerous mages. Their actual purpose is to subdue Sorcerers, the Brume is a method of essentially robbing a person of their emotions entirely. It is believed that without their emotions they are unable to call upon their magic, or will simply not feel the need to. This also hinders the Terrorgheist by virtue of the sorcerer being entirely unphased by the Terrorgheist which is also believed to be weakened as a result.

Manufacturing process

A proper setup to produce Brume uses many of the same components as an alchemy set, a metal alembic is used to burn the dry ingredients with a small bellows designed to force the resulting smoke through various tubes that saturate the fumes in an alcohol solution that binds the fumes until it hits the air and the alcohol evaporates releasing the Brume. The final step is to seal it in a glass flask and the process demands the flasks be in a vacuum, it doesn't need to be much of one but the idea is the flask will then suck in a portion of the Brume. although next part seperates the quality of Brume if any air gets into the flask before a seal is formed the quality diminishes.

Raw materials & Components
Vesper Brume is created by mixing the Lavender rice flour with wormwood and yew essence.
  Prisma Brume is created by mixing the Lavender rice flour with the dried and ground dust of Feycap mushrooms and phosphor.
  Entheogen Brume is created in one of two methods, both involve taking the lavender rice flour. The first more common and less potent variety of Entheogen Brume uses a mix of oyster essence the water used to hold the essence MUST be from a magical source such as a create water spell, pulverized eggshells from different creatures (it doesn't matter what kind, so long as they are different).   The rarer and Greater Entheogen Brume is also known as Baaphora's Brume as it requires a drop of blood from a Concubus to produce mixed with the lavender rice flour, a bead of amber. The mix melds with the amber and that is what is burned to produce the mist that must be inhaled. While the bead is small often no bigger than a coin the amber will burn for a long time and produce thick clouds of fumes. It is a favorite of orgies particularly those in the Dark Carnival or hedonistic cults who worship Baaphora.
  Morbis Brume is mixed with the lavender rice flour, and the liquid from smashed winding willow leaves, with the pulp, then dried and ground into the mix.
Traqus Brume is mixed with the lavender rice flour, with Crismathyst dust. and some unknown other reagents.
